Abstract
PURPOSE:To improve a display effect, by forming the surface of an electrode formed on an opaque lowr substrate, in the uneven shape, and constituting so that an area of the part whose surface tilt angle is <=30 deg. against the horizontal surface occupies <=70% of the whole electrode area. CONSTITUTION:The surface of an aluminum electrode is fomed in an uneven shape having amplitude 41, and it is constituted so that on its surface, an area of the part whose tilt ange theta is <=30 deg. against the horizontal surface occupies >=70% of the whole electrode area, an area whose tilt angle theta is >=2 deg. in the part which is <=30 deg. against the horizontal surface occupies >=20% of the whole area, and diffusion of an area of the part corresponding to each angle when the tilt angle theta extending from 5 deg. to 25 deg. has been partitioned by 1 deg. each is >=2 deg.. According to such constitution, an incident light beam is scarcely brought to multipath reflection, intensity of reflected rays is large, and a display effect is improved.
